‘Parhai Caro Na’ Pakistan programme launched
Islamabad : POWER99 Foundation’s ‘Broad Class – Listen to Learn’ programme from Pakistan featured in the Hundred Spotlight on Quality Education for All during the Coronavirus.
HundrED Finland, in collaboration with the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D) has officially published their emergency Spotlight report on Quality Education for All During Covid-19 highlighting 30 inspiring, simple & easy to implement education solutions, including POWER99 Foundation’s educational programme Broad Class – Listen to Learn ‘Parhai Caro Na’ from Pakistan.
The report emphasises the need to support educators with simple and effective solutions during the current global pandemic. The report includes insights from the HundrED research team and perspectives from educators and students on the challenges and opportunities they are facing.
